Output 89257866e541a4763a564302362991843a0d234eead01c48459aec8b5b1c7d96:0

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40af2366ff7d3e19921a47b02e8b34c4486aee29 OP_EQUAL
address
37b2yeE8KgYX75zPVryRssGh3tqiRjYJ1v
transaction
89257866e541a4763a564302362991843a0d234eead01c48459aec8b5b1c7d96